Washington, D.C. – U.S. Senator Amy Klobuchar today made the following statement on President Obama’s address to the nation regarding ISIL.

Tonight the President made a clear national security case for why we need to take strong and decisive action against ISIL. I support targeted airstrikes in Iraq and Syria as well as training and equipping the moderate Syrian opposition, and I also think it’s critical that we work with our allies in the international community so we are united in our effort to defeat this terrorist organization. ISIL is pure evil and its threat hits right here at home. We saw that all too clearly when it was confirmed that a U.S. citizen killed while fighting for ISIL was from Minnesota. The best way to stop this recruitment in our state is to stop ISIL.”
